Victims of New York Ponzi Scheme Recover Over $1 Billion Following CFTC Enforcement Action
September 12, 2020
WASHINGTON, Sept. 12 -- The Commodity Futures Trading Commission issued the following enforcement news release on Sept. 11:

The Commodity Futures Trading Commission today announced that, pursuant an order entered on Monday, August 24, 2020 by the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of New York, the court-appointed receiver has completed a final distribution to victims in a $1.3 billion Ponzi scheme case brought by the CFTC in 2009.
